In the Samgori district, outdoor playgrounds were set up on the territory of Varketili Multifunctional Center. The property features two hard-type tennis courts, 7×7 football and paddle courts, as well as a small children’s skate area.
The mayor of Tbilisi, Kakha Kaladze, inspected the sports infrastructure with deputies Irakli Bendeliani and Andrea Basilaya.
Kakha Kaladze noted, “We recently finished the construction of a multifunctional community center in Varketili settlement. The center is very popular; in fact, it is fully booked.” “We immediately announced that sports infrastructure would be built in the surrounding area. Jobs completed for today. As part of the project, two tennis courts, as well as padel and football courts, were built,” he added.
“This infrastructure will start functioning from 1st April, and I am sure it will be very busy. The greening works are still left, and this project will be implemented in the near future. I am glad that we have implemented such a large-scale project in the Samgori district. The main thing is that the sports center – swimming pools, wrestling halls, gym, or training area is fully loaded. “In addition, on specific days and hours of the week, people aged 60 and older can use the center for free,” said the mayor of Tbilisi.
In addition, outdoor lighting and heating systems were installed in the centre area, security cameras were installed, and with the help of the local council, road infrastructure was tidied up on the outer perimeter.
The project of building the center is implemented by the City Service of Culture, Education, Sports, and Youth Affairs of Tbilisi City Hall, and the cost of the outdoor playground is 2.8 million GEL.
